Short Term Addiction Treatment - Drug and Alcohol Rehab Facilities - Northome, MN.

Short Term drug and alcohol rehab is a term used for substance abuse treatment that does not last long and   lasts   from fourteen to 30 days in either an inpatient or residential treatment program. Because rehab is so brief, it is an ideal option cost-wise in most cases and for people who cannot commit to long-term rehabilitation.

Most short-term alcohol and drug rehabilitation facilities in Northome offer intensive psychotherapy and individual/group counseling which in the context of addiction treatment is essentially relapse prevention. Because of the brief time allowed for treatment services, most people will need to be fully detoxed before beginning services. One of the disadvantages of rehab at a short-term drug and alcohol rehabilitation program is that many individuals may still be experiencing the beginning phases of withdrawal and may be more unfocused than someone who has detoxed and stabilized fully. This can make rehabilitation within the timeframe much more challenging, as individuals may be moody and physically uncomfortable while experiencing intense physical and emotional cravings.

Recidivism rates are understandably higher with individuals who only get short term rehabilitation . Clients who participate in short term substance abuse rehabilitation and then phase into an intensive outpatient program or day rehab program at least have better odds of staying sober because they will maintain a support system while they progress in their new sober lifestyle.
